Proposal

The application relates to the protected trees located within the front and side boundaries of 23 Drill Hall Road, Chertsey. No direct works to the protected trees are proposed. Consent is sought for the construction of a proposed driveway and future residential extension works within the vicinity of the protected trees. All works will be undertaken in accordance with the submitted Arboricultural Method Statement (AMS) and Tree Protection Plan (TPP), which detail the proposed tree protection measures, no-dig construction methodology, piled foundation solution and site management procedures to safeguard the retained trees throughout the construction process.
